Cottage Cheese & Spinach Crustless Quiche
Ingredients
- 1 cup cottage cheese (full-fat or low-fat both work)
- 4 large eggs
- 1½ cups fresh spinach, chopped (or 1 cup frozen, thawed & squeezed dry)
- ½ cup shredded cheese (cheddar, mozzarella, or feta are great)
- ¼ cup onion, finely chopped (optional)
- 1 clove garlic, minced (optional but 🔥)
- ½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p black pepper
- ¼ tsp nutmeg or paprika (optional)
- Cooking spray or butter for the dish
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Grease a small baking dish or pie plate.
- Blend cottage cheese (optional but recommended) until smooth for a creamier texture.
- In a bowl, whisk eggs, then mix in cottage cheese, salt, pepper, and spices.
- Stir in spinach, shredded cheese, onion, and garlic.
- Pour into dish and spread evenly.
- Bake 30–35 minutes, until set in the center and lightly golden.
- Let rest 5–10 minutes before slicing (it firms up nicely).
